The process of removing dirt and mud from one of the small bodies of water in the area can leave most people baffled. If the water is located on their piece of property,Keeping A Watering Hole Free Of Buildup Articles then they will be responsible for ensuring that the lake does not fill in with silt as the years go by. If the watering hole is used by farm animals, then keeping it from filling in will become even more vitally important.

Ponds that are rather shallow can simply be kept in good shape by raking the soft bottom from time to time. By using a rake that is designed for this job task, much of the filth and muck will be stirred up from the depths. It can then be placed in a receptacle and properly disposed of. In some cases, because the material being removed is itself biodegradable, it can simply be hauled off into the nearby woods and used as fertilizer for the local plant life.

If the pond bottom contains lots of weeds, these weeds may have to be pulled out by the roots. As long as men and women can gather enough helpers, this process can be completed in the better part of the day. By pulling the weeds up by their roots, the plants will have a harder time growing back in the weeks and months ahead.

For deeper water, a dredger will likely be needed. Dredgers are quite complex pieces of machinery that have the ability to move large amounts of material at once. Most men and women will want to allow professionals to perform the work. Experts will have used the devices before and will be better able to control them under all sorts of conditions.

When hiring a dredging company to remove unwanted material from the bottom of the pond, property owners should look for a business that has experience. Larger bodies of water will take more time to dredge. Hence, the overall cost of such a project will be a bit higher. Most smaller projects can be completed in under a day.
